Examples
- [effect on/upon] : Scientists are studying the chemical’s effect on the environment.
- [have an effect on something] : Any change in lifestyle will have an effect on your health.
- [have some/little/no effect] : The NAFTA agreement has had little effect on the lives of most Americans.
- [an adverse/beneficial effect] : East German companies were suffering the adverse effects of German economic union.
- [reduce/counter the effect(s) of something] : Relaxation can reduce the negative effects of stress on the immune system.
- The bold colours in this room create a dramatic effect.
- That’s exactly the effect I wanted.
- [get/produce/achieve an effect] : Students should learn how they can achieve different stylistic effects in their writing.
